Oloritun or Baba Soja as we used to called him, was a man like no other, a man of love, humility and compassion had a form in human then it was him, he was an icon worthy of emulation, a true definition of what a family should be like. He was a hero, a strong support system, a hardworking and strong individual who was always there for his family. Family meant so much to him he never travelled and left home for a long time. He was selfless, he lived for others, always willing to help, he was highly principled and stood firm for what he believed was in the general interest of everyone. He was a team maker, always there for peacekeeping and upholding family ties and friendship. He never allowed anyone ploy his fatherly roles such as; taking his children to school, giving them a well training.

April 8th, 2024, a day I will always remember in sadness. It’s been a few days Dad, but I don’t think I have accepted that i won’t see you again. This is not how I imagined you leaving me at all and it pains me to realize that you won’t be there for us your children to take care of you after struggling to bring us up, that you won’t be there for me to carry my yet to born child which will be your grandchildren.

Recently, I have been going down memory lane and I am proud that I was given the opportunity to call you my Father. A man who loved his family deeply, A man who worked hard to take care of his family, A man who brought us up in the way of the Lord, A man who was always willing to len a helping hand, A husband, A father, A friend, A playmate, A gist partner, A legend, A warrior, A generalissimo, A political icon, Key loyalist, leader, and chieftain of the All Progressives Congress, APC, A retired Nigerian Army, General Secretary of the Odua People’s Congress (OPC), Ogun State Chapter, and A man who was and is my number 1 role model. I never thought there was anything you couldn’t do if you wanted to Dad, well except avoid death.

There are so many memories to speak about but that would need more than a book to write it in.

My silent tears flow each time I remember you’re gone but your loving, caring, fatherly role and legacy will continue to give solace to my humble hearts. The morals and values you taught me will continue to be a guiding light in my lives. And also promise that I’ll try all my very possible best to live by the righteous virtues you’ve raised me with. I will always remember that charming smile of yours, that caring heart, and most importantly, a valuable life lesson that ‘love is the key’ and to always stay together through thick and thin, and to support, love and respect each other. You’re a great character worthy of emulation and i will love to live by your legacy. For as long as there is a memory they live in our hearts to stay.

I am pleased knowing heaven has gained an angel by the special grace of Almighty God because His mercy and signs were present during your last moments.

Truly, to God we belong and truly to Him we shall return. May Almighty God have mercy on my father, forgive his sins, shine his light upon him, expand his grave and grant him a better seat in the heavenly kingdom. And may He have mercy on all the ones that have passed before us. Amen.

Adieu dad!
